Hydrodynamics of superfluid systems and the method of quasiaverages

Description
The thermodynamics and hydrodynamics of macroscopic superfluid systems with broken phase invariance are constructed on the basis of Bogolyubov's concept of quasiaverages and the reduced-description method. The case of broken Galilean invariance is considered. A method for finding the low-frequency behavior of the Green's functions for arbitrary quasilocal operators is developed. An extension of the approach to systems in which translational invariance is also broken is discussed
